About "Don Guerrier Chocolates"
This was a freelance work. I had a great opportunity to design a set of 3D illustrations for some Don Guerrier product packages. I think I can say designing it was as sweet as eating the real chocolates. The workflow was relatively simple: I modeled, sculpted, painted, rendered the three products in Blender and Blender Cycles then sent to Photoshop to composite. (The wireframe is a bit messy, since it was meant to be a organic static sculpture to fit the deadline. But you can see the omnipresence of the boolean modifier and the dynamic topology option.)
But there was the innovation with the shaders. Although the chocolate shader is unique, the approach I used was not so different from some others on the web. But the big innovation here was certainly the cookie shader. I rejected the SSS and other surface shaders, once they cannot deliver microfacet displacement for the sponginess look in Cycles yet. So I came to the all-volumetric approach. The cookies where just high-density coloured volumentrics. I just used procedural textures for the holes and colours.
A matter of illusion. The density was so high that It turned to appear like a solid with SSS, in fact I tested both approaches, but liked more the volumetric approach. And it worked so well in Cycles!
